Multi Family Carpenter
Job Description
- Job Title: Carpenter
- Pay: $26-27
- Location: Boulder- Westminister area
- Job Description
- This role calls for an experienced, all-phase carpenter foreman who takes pride in both skilled craftsmanship and maintaining a clean, organized job site. You will oversee and perform punch list tasks including drywall and finishing, flooring installation, framing, setting cabinets, hanging doors, and setting floors on multifamily, affordable housing, and small commercial projects.
- Responsibilities
- + Lead and perform all phases of carpentry work, including framing, finish carpentry, and punch list completion.
+ Complete punch list tasks such as drywall installation and repair, drywall finishing, flooring installation, cabinet setting, door hanging, and floor setting.
+ Use hand tools and other construction tools safely and effectively to deliver high-quality workmanship.
+ Maintain a clean and organized job site, including picking up trash and debris as needed.
+ Support construction activities on multifamily, affordable housing, and small commercial projects.
+ Coordinate daily tasks to ensure work progresses efficiently within scheduled hours.
+ Follow all site safety practices and contribute to a safe working environment for the crew.
- Essential Skills
- + Strong all-phase carpentry experience, including framing and finish carpentry.
+ Hands-on experience with drywall installation and finishing.
+ Proficiency in flooring installation across relevant materials and project types.
+ Demonstrated ability to set cabinets accurately and securely.
+ Experience hanging and setting doors with proper alignment and hardware installation.
+ Ability to use hand tools and basic construction tools safely and effectively.
+ Experience in commercial construction projects.
+ Ability and willingness to perform site clean-up tasks, including picking up trash and maintaining order.
